War on Terror takes on War on Terror
by RS Davis The Freedom Files ![]() Hello Freedomphiles! Ever hear of War on Terror: The Board Game? It's a tongue-in-cheek Risk-style game set in the WoT. The game's creators, Andrew Sheerin and Andy Tompkins, describe it like this: It's got suicide bombers, political kidnaps and intercontinental war. It's got filthy propaganda, rampant paranoia and secret treaties and the Axis of Evil is a spinner in the middle of the board. You can fight terrorism, you can fund terrorism, you can even be the terrorists. The only thing that matters is global domination - err, liberation... So, clearly, this game is not to be taken eriously. So, why did police take it so seriously? Cambridge Online reports: A War On Terror board game designed in Cambridge has been seized by police who claim the balaclava in the set could be used in a criminal act. The satirical board game was confiscated along with knives, chisels and bolt cutters, from climate protesters during a series of raids near Kingsnorth power station, in Kent, last week... ...Andrew, 32, said: "I saw pictures of the board game in papers and was absolutely baffled. "Surely no member of the public is going to believe that a board game could be used as a weapon?"
